Research in Dialogue: Advisors from the LTZ Augustenberg and the Stuttgart Regional Council Visit the University of Hohenheim
on June 10, 2026
On June 10, we had the pleasure of welcoming a group of advisors from the LTZ Augustenberg and the Stuttgart Regional Council to the University of Hohenheim as part of their day trip.
The visit focused on our field trials within the NOcsPS collaborative project. On site, we presented the current status of the trials and the findings to date, and provided an opportunity for questions, discussions, and an in-depth professional exchange.
However, the real value of the day lay in the personal dialogue. Together, we discussed the opportunities and challenges of the NOcsPS collaborative project and brought together scientific findings with experiences from agricultural extension. The discussion focused on topics that are equally relevant to agriculture, research, and advisory services: the resilience of agricultural systems, biodiversity, sustainability, the balance between yield and product quality, as well as processing channels and the strengthening of regional value creation.
